[How To] Fresco creates new layer automatically when putting down pen

New Here ,
Dec 14, 2022 Dec 14, 2022

I'm working on an oil painting in fresco and want to paint within the same layer, however, something happened and now, whenever i try to paint - as soon as my pen touches the surface - a new layer is created for what I'm painting - which i DON'T want as that makes it impossible to blend the new paint with the paint on the layer I actually want to paint on. How can I solve this?

Fresco will separate Vector Brush layers from Pixel and Live Brush layers.

If you're not switching from Oil to Vector though this should definitely not be happening unless you've grouped your layers. In which case unless you're inside the group then Fresco does add a new layer.

Which device are you using? Was there an update recently? Do you recall editing any settings between when it worked as expected and when it started to add layers on its own?

Hi Sjaani,

Thank you so much for your kind reply and I apologize for the late answer! Your first sentence solved the problem for me, I had accidentally gone from pixel to vector!
